. The band, scheduled for a World Tour in June, offered to help out after hearing about the mission of Bring Our Music Back INC, to promote healing through music and the arts. The non-profit, which produces the B.O.M.B. Fest concerts gives all net proceeds to select local and national charities. This year's recipients include The Hole in the Wall Gang Camp and Connecticut Children's Medical Center. Joining 30 Seconds to Mars and Lupe Fiasco are: of Montreal, Girl Talk, Mute Math, The Cool Kids, Jay Electronica, 40oz. to Freedom, Roots of Creation, Christine Ohlman and Rebel Montez, Quintron and Miss Pussycat and mynameisjohnmichael and dozens of local headliners.
